Italy world’s top exporter of processed tomato
According to estimates published by Italy-based agricultural and food market service institute ISMEA, the Italian processed tomato industry closed 2016 with a turnover of €3.2 billion.
Italy is the world’s top exporter of tomato pulp and peeled tomatoes with a 77% share in value, while Spain lies a distant second with just 6%. Italy’s market share in the puree and concentrate segment stands at 26% compared to China’s 25%.
Retail sales grew by 1.7% in volume and 1.1% in value in the first few months of 2017. Italy remains the world’s second largest importer of purees and concentrates after Germany with a value of €154 million in 2016, 54.4% higher than five years previously.
